Yup. Download the pdf, type in your answers, print it out, get your photos, mail it all in. I tried doing the photos at home but wasn't happy with the printout quality so I paid $8 for AAA to take them.

For normal renewals, they return the old one. Alas, if you get your passport replaced because it is delaminating, they DON'T return the old one to you.
